What Are Visa Requirements for Indians?

Visa requirements are the conditions an Indian citizen must meet to receive permission to enter, stay, study, work, or settle in another country.

For example, the UK explains that visa options depend on where you come from, why you are travelling, how long you intend to stay, and your personal circumstances.

The important point is that there is no single visa checklist that applies to every Indian applicant.
